From Seminary to Systems: What Shaped This National Higher Ed Leader?


Listen Later

How do you lead when the rules keep changing, and you’re not even on the field?


That’s the question this week as Start the Week with Wisdom welcomes Rob Anderson, President of SHEEO (State Higher Education Executive Officers Association). In a moment where campus leaders face overwhelming complexity, Rob opens a window into the headspace of the often-misunderstood university system leader, those working behind the scenes to bridge policy, politics, and student outcomes.


Hosts Bridget Burns (University Innovation Alliance) and Sarah Custer (Inside Higher Ed) sit down with Rob for a deeply human and surprisingly personal conversation. From his time at a military college to pursuing seminary, serving at a small faith-based college, and ultimately stepping into state policy leadership, Rob shares what drew him into a life of service and leadership, and how he's managed to stay grounded through it all.


They talk about:

The disconnect between campus and system leaders, and how to close the gap

What most people get wrong about higher ed policy work

How empathy and humility shape real leadership

Why taking things personally is a fast track to burnout

How system leaders protect campuses more than they’re given credit for

Takeaways:

Seminary training can shape policy leadership in powerful, unexpected ways.

System leaders are not “the cops”, they’re often the shield.

Collaboration between campus and system is essential for student success.

Don’t underestimate the quiet strength in not taking yourself too seriously.

Today’s leaders must “collabicate”, collaborate + communicate with empathy.

“I try not to take myself too seriously, but understand what I do contribute.” - Rob Anderson
